Understanding Metering

Understanding Metering

Saturday 15 February
S College Ave. - 10am - 2 Hours
Elijah Marpet
Metering is an incredibly important aspect of photography to grasp. You might have heard about the exposure triangle but I believe we should be talking about an exposure square with metering being the forth side as it is equally as important to getting the correct exposure as your aperture, ISO and shutter speed.
We will explore how and when to use each of the metering options and how to use it to get some creative lighting in your shots.

Beyond Basic Photography

Beyond Basic Photography

Saturday 01 March
Downtown Fort Collins - 10am - 3 Hours
Thomas Tallant
This course dives deeper into the world of photography, equipping you with the skills to capture stunning and intentional images. We'll explore essential tools and techniques that go beyond auto mode, allowing you to harness the power of light and control the final look of your photographs.

The course will cover:

Filters for Creative Control:
- ND Filters (Neutral Density) - Learn how to use ND filters to extend shutter speeds, creating silky smooth water effects, blurring motion, and achieving a cinematic feel.
- Polarizer Filters - Discover how polarizers enhance colors, reduce glare, and improve clarity in landscapes and outdoor scenes.

Composition with the Rule of Thirds: Master the art of creating visually balanced and engaging compositions using the rule of thirds, a fundamental principle in photography.
Through lectures, demonstrations, and hands-on exercises, you'll gain the knowledge and confidence to:

Understand the impact of light on your photos and control exposure for desired effects.
Select and utilize ND and polarizer filters to achieve creative goals.
Apply the rule of thirds to compose compelling and dynamic images.

Black and White Photography

Black and White Photography

Saturday 26 April
Downtown Fort Collins - 10am - 2 Hours
Thomas Tallant
Introduction to Black and White Photography. What makes a good Black and White shot?

We will look at the contrast and using textures. How does the camera see the image and how do we create Black and White images in a camera or in post-production. We will look for some good examples and set some exercises.

This is a more advanced course and assumes you understand the basics of photography and controlling your camera.

Come along to our photo sessions to dust off your camera and get snap-happy with a professional photography instructor.

Brush up on your camera skills and learn new photography techniques whilst on a photo walk class with other local keen photographers!

We run two hour photography sessions based on a photography theme/technique/style and they take place in various locations in Fort Collins.

  • New to photography? We also run a popular 3 hour Beginners Guide to Photography Class once a month. And once in a while we will run special niche 3 hour classes, for example, Astrophotography - so do subscribe to our newsletter to know when the next on is!

  • Who can attend? Open to all skill levels, from beginners to keen amateurs. The photography instructor is there to help you with camera settings and provide any advice you need.

  • What to bring? We recommend bringing a camera that has full manual mode or semi-manual modes (Aperture or Shutter Priority). Compact cameras and smartphones also welcome!
